Coinbase CEO: Expects Coinbase's annual revenue this year to decrease by 50% compared to 2021
ChainCatcher news, Coinbase CEO Brian Armstrong stated in an interview with Bloomberg that Coinbase's total revenue for 2021 was approximately $7 billion, with an EBITDA of about $4 billion. However, this year, due to the decline in cryptocurrency prices and the collapse of FTX, which has shaken investor confidence, the exchange's revenue is expected to decrease by half or even more. This aligns with analysts' previous estimates of $3.2 billion in total revenue for the year.
It is reported that Coinbase's stock price fell by more than 80% in 2022, and the company's revenue in the third quarter was about a quarter of the Bitcoin price during the last three months of 2021 when it peaked. (source link)
